摘要
本文针对直接式汽车轮胎压力监测系统(TPMS),以Microchip低功耗微控制器PIC单片机为核心,阐述了芯片的体系结构、指令集及其特性,并采用英飞凌传感器以及配套的接收发芯片组对TPMS发射模块进行了硬件设计,并具体给出优化了的电路连接图。该设计能耗低,体积小,集成度高,稳定性好,开发成本低。
